El Dorado Attractions
El Dorado (pop. 13,000) is located in southcentral Kansas. It is home to the Kansas Oil Museum and Hall of Fame and Coutts Memorial Museum of Art.
The Coutts Memorial Museum of Art in El Dorado features paintings, sculptures, print and drawings by traditional, Western and local artists.
The Kansas Oil Museum in El Dorado chronicles the development of the oil industry in Kansas since 1860. Exhibits include an oil derrick, drilling equipment, a 1930s grocery store and a doctor's office.
